In fact, most fruit teas contain very little caffeine. The amount of caffeine in a cup of fruit tea varies depending on the type of tea and the brewing time, but it is generally between 1-10 mg per cup. This is significantly less than the 30-50 mg of caffeine found in a cup of coffee. Webb29 jan. 2024 · The lower leaves and stems naturally contain less theine than the buds and young shoots. Some varieties contain very little theine, such as Japanese plain green teas Hojicha and Kukicha. Teas that have undergone final roasting (e.g. some oolongs) have even lower levels of theine. Herbal teas such as, chamomile, ginger and peppermint contain no caffeine at all. This is because these types of teas are not made from the camellia sinensis plant as most teas. They are made instead from dried flowers, leaves, seeds, or roots that are generally caffeine-free.
